Andrew Adamson

Andrew Ralph Adamson MNZM (born December 1, 1966) is a New Zealand film director based mainly in Los Angeles, California, U.S., where he made the blockbuster animation films, Shrek and Shrek 2 for which he received an Academy Award nomination. He was director, executive producer, and scriptwriter for C. S. Lewis' The Lion, the Witch, and the Wardrobe.
